When Artcore guitars debuted in summer 2002, they turned the music industry upside down. No longer were full and semi-acoustic guitars just big expensive jazz boxes for jazz players. With Artcore guitars you get an amazingly affordable price plus the quality and tone you expect from Ibanez, the guitar company with over four decades of experience making full and semi-acoustic guitars.

Medium output Artcore pickups accurately reproduce the cool, complex tones of a hollow and work well with effects.

The great upper fret access and sustain of a set-in neck at the price of a bolt-on.

Features
Artcore set-in neck

3pc. maple/ mahogany neck material

Spruce top, flamed maple back/sides Body

22 large frets

Bound rosewood finger board

Rosewood bridge

IBZ F mini humbucker neck PU

Artcore DX inlay

Hardware color: chrome

Deep tone. Fingerboard and single P/U sit above face of guitar which allows it to produce deeper complex tones other than AF75 series.

At first, I was not looking at this model. After playing several models of the ARTCORE line I found the AF84E the best sounding other than the AF105 series.
